
National Game of the Week: #3 Miami @ #18 Florida State
It’s not a great week for top tier showdowns, but this game definitely matters in many different ways. It’s one of only two games of the week between two ranked opponents, though that doesn’t automatically make it the best game of the week. It has major ACC title implications, with both teams vying for a top-two slot as Clemson has descending to out of the conversation. The bigger storyline is the history between the programs. Just as I started watching college football in the early-‘90s, they were two of the top programs in the country and Florida State kept losing to the Canes by kicking FGs wide right. They were back atop the country in the early-’00s and played absolute classics in both ‘00 and ‘02 before bizarrely lining up for three consecutive Orange Bowls from ‘04-’06. The rivalry has strangely lost some of its luster since both teams have been in the same conference, but a great game here could restore some of that shine.
